2022 Individual Speedway Polish Championship

The 2022 Individual Speedway Polish Championship (Polish: Indywidualne Mistrzostwa Polski, IMP) was the 2022 version of Polish Individual Speedway Championship organised by the Polish Motor Union (PZM). The Championship was won by the world champion Bartosz Zmarzlik. He became the first rider to successfully defend the title since Tomasz Gollob in 2002.[1]

The final was held over three legs at Grudziadz, Krosno and Rzeszów.[2][3]

Final standings

Pos.RiderPoints
1Bartosz Zmarzlik49
2Dominik Kubera41
3Janusz Kołodziej32
4Jarosław Hampel27
5Maciej Janowski25
6Bartosz Smektała24
Kacper Woryna24
8Grzegorz Zengota23
9Patryk Dudek21
10Tobiasz Musielak19
11Jakub Miśkowiak18
12Przemysław Pawlicki16
13Paweł Przedpełski14
14Krzysztof Buczkowski11
15Mateusz Cierniak9
16Krzysztof Kasprzak8
17Rafał Karczmarz5
Norbert Krakowiak5
19Wiktor Lampart4
20Jakub Jamróg3
Mateusz Szczepaniak3
22Kacper Szopa0
